What are the power requirements of an EVGA 6 series graphics card?
Last Update: 2008/06/27
The power requirements for the EVGA 6 series graphics cards are as follows:
6800 Ultra models
Minimum of a 350 Watt power supply.
(minimum +12 Volt current rating of 18 amps)
An available 6-pin PCI-E power connector (PCIe cards)*
Two available 4-pin molex connectors (AGP cards)
6800GT models
Minimum of a 350 Watt power supply.
(minimum +12 Volt current rating of 18 amps)
An available 6-pin PCI-E power connector (PCIe cards)*
An available 4-pin molex connector (AGP cards)
6800GS models
Minimum of a 350 Watt power supply.
(minimum +12 Volt current rating of 18 amps)
An available 6-pin PCI-E power connector (PCIe cards)*
An available 4-pin molex connector (AGP cards)
6800XT models
Minimum of a 300 Watt power supply.
(minimum +12 Volt current rating of 18 amps)
An available 4-pin molex connector (AGP cards)
6800 models
Minimum of a 300 Watt power supply.
(minimum +12 Volt current rating of 18 amps)
An available 4-pin molex connector (AGP cards)
6600GT models
Minimum of a 350 Watt power supply.
(minimum +12 Volt current rating of 18 amps)
6600LE models
Minimum of a 300 Watt power supply.
(minimum +12 Volt current rating of 18 amps)
6500GT models
Minimum of a 300 Watt power supply.
(minimum +12 Volt current rating of 18 amps)
6200LE models (AGP and PCIe)
Minimum of a 300 Watt power supply.
(minimum +12 Volt current rating of 18 amps)
6200LE models (PCI)
Minimum of a 300 Watt power supply.
(minimum +12 Volt current rating of 18 amps)
*hard drive power dongle to PCI-E 6 pin adapter included with card
